Output deda762b03e404a6157ab7d13673b7573f839183bba1a43a601dbe0e84d7627d:0

value
343693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8805bf465b05354eb6c5a85888a5f2dccb4f10a OP_EQUAL
address
3MRmeXqkn6bxxuY6fqLQ1NnN4tziG2A9pb
transaction
deda762b03e404a6157ab7d13673b7573f839183bba1a43a601dbe0e84d7627d
spent
true